What is Travere Therapeutics, Inc.'s financing cash flow?
Travere Therapeutics, Inc. (TVTX) reported financing cash flow of $4.2M in Q1 2026.
How has Travere Therapeutics, Inc.'s financing cash flow changed year-over-year?
Travere Therapeutics, Inc.'s financing cash flow increased by 13.1% year-over-year, from $3.72M to $4.2M.
What is the long-term trend for Travere Therapeutics, Inc.'s financing cash flow?
Over 3 years (2021 to 2024), Travere Therapeutics, Inc.'s financing cash flow has grown at a -15.6%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$231.68M to $139.42M.
What does financing cash flow mean?
Total net cash provided by or used in financing activities — debt issuance/repayment, equity transactions, and dividend payments.
